A DUTCH DELFT BLUE AND WHITE CHARGER
CIRCA 1680-1700
Painted in the Wanli style, the center with a lion bearing his claws and standing on a rocky path before an archway, within a foliate band, the wide border radiating alternate panels of either a Chinoiserie figure seated between rocks or stylized foliate motifs between vertical bands featuring single flowers
13¾ in. (34.8 cm.) diameter
